Understanding the Sna-Ahf Active Harmonic Filter

The Sna-Ahf Active Harmonic Filter is engineered to reduce harmonic distortions caused by non-linear loads such as variable frequency drives, computers, and other electronic equipment. By actively monitoring and compensating for these distortions, this filter helps maintain a balanced and reliable electrical system. Its key features include real-time monitoring, adaptive filtering, and a user-friendly interface, making it suitable for a wide range of applications.

  1. Extended Equipment Lifespan

Electrical equipment can suffer from premature failures due to harmonic distortions. With the Sna-Ahf Active Harmonic Filter in place, the stress on components such as motors, transformers, and capacitors is reduced, thus extending their operational lifespan. This longevity not only saves on replacement costs but also minimizes downtime related to equipment failures.
